    Does anyone ever wind up with fabric that does not match when ordering on-line? The fabrics look great, but am reluctant to order, fearing the color I see on the screen is not the actual color of the fabric. How do the rest of you do this?
    Yep, it happened to me I was choosing fabrics to make my first bargello they all looked great on the "design wall" I also took some suggestions, if you like this fabric, you may like this one to go with it. When I got the fabrics they did not go together, BUT........... I have stash and I can "pull from" when I need that little pop. I still order on-line and don't get disappointed when it's a little different than I expect.
